Die Autoren führen in relationale (SQL) und nicht-relationale
(NoSQL) Datenbanken ein. Die 9. Auflage erklärt die drei Typen
relationale Datenbanken, Graphdatenbanken und Dokumentdatenbanken
im Detail anhand der Themen Datenbankmanagement,
Datenbankmodellierung, Datenbanksprachen, Datenbanksicherheit und
Systemarchitektur. Das Buch bietet außerdem einen Überblick auf
postrelationale und nicht-relationale Datenbanksysteme. In den
ersten fünf Kapiteln analysieren die Autoren detailliert die
Verwaltung, Modellierung, Sprachen, Sicherheit und Architektur von
relationalen Datenbanken, Graphdatenbanken und
Dokumentendatenbanken. Außerdem wird ein Überblick über andere
SQL- und NoSQL-basierte Datenbankansätze gegeben. Neben
klassischen Konzepten wie dem Entitäts- und Beziehungsmodell und
seiner Abbildung in SQL-Datenbankschemata, Abfragesprachen oder dem
Transaktionsmanagement werden weitere Aspekte für
NoSQL-Datenbanken wie nicht-relationale Datenbankschemas und
Abfragesprachen (MQL, Cypher), das Map/Reduce-Verfahren,
Verteilungsoptionen (Sharding, Replikation) oder das CAP-Theorem
(Consistency, Availability, Partition Tolerance) erläutert. Die 9.
Auflage bietet neu eine vertiefte Einführung in
Dokumentdatenbanken mit einer Methode zur Modellierung von
Dokumentstrukturen, einem Ãœberblick auf dokumentenorientierte
Datenbanksprache MongoDB Query Language MQL sowie Sicherheits- und
Architekturaspekte. Die neue Auflage berücksichtigt neue
Entwicklungen der Sprache Cypher. Das Thema Datenbanksicherheit
wird neu als eigenes Kapitel eingeführt und im Detail bezüglich
Datenschutz, Integrität und Transaktionen analysiert. Texte zum
Datenmanagement, zur Datenbankprogrammierung und zum Data Warehouse
wurden aktualisiert. Zudem erklärt die 9. Auflage die Konzepte
JSON, JSON-Schema, BSON, indexfreie Nachbarschaft,
Cloud-Datenbanken, Suchmaschinen und Zeitreihendatenbanken. Eine
Webseite ergänzt den Inhalt des Buches durch Tutorien für
Abfrage- und Manipulationssprachen (SQL, Cypher), Ãœbungsumgebungen
für Datenbanken (MySQL, Neo4j), zwei Fallstudien mit OpenOffice
Base und Neo4j sowie als Unterrichtsmaterial Folienvorlagen mit
allen Abbildungen Das Buch richtet sich sowohl an Studierende, die
eine Einführung in das Gebiet der SQL- und NoSQL-Datenbanken
möchten, als auch auch an Praktiker in Datenwissenschaften und
Informatik, denen es hilft, Stärken und Schwächen relationaler
und nicht-relationaler Ansätze sowie Entwicklungen für
Big-Data-Anwendungen besser einschätzen zu können
General
Imprint: |
Springer Vieweg
|
Country of origin: |
Germany |
Release date: |
August 2023 |
First published: |
2023 |
Authors: |
Michael Kaufmann
• Andreas Meier
|
Dimensions: |
240 x 168mm (L x W) |
Pages: |
286 |
Edition: |
9. Aufl. 2023 |
ISBN-13: |
978-3-662-67091-0 |
Categories: |
Books
|
LSN: |
3-662-67091-7 |
Barcode: |
9783662670910 |
Is the information for this product incomplete, wrong or inappropriate?
Let us know about it.
Does this product have an incorrect or missing image?
Send us a new image.
Is this product missing categories?
Add more categories.
Review This Product
No reviews yet - be the first to create one!